The new partners announced at my firm had an average of ~2400 hrs. I think some firms define "taking ownership" as a willingness to bill 200 hrs/mo. Maybe other firms are different but where I am it's the top billers who make partner, not the ones who barely make target or come in under target. In fact, to be partner eligible, you need to make hours at least 2 of the prior 3 years.

BigLaw is extremely self directed. You get to bill as much or as little as you want, and then you deal with the consequences of your decision. A whole lot = maybe partnership. Very little = you leave after a few years. Something in the middle and you can last a long time but won’t make partner.
You have to learn to set boundaries too, if that’s what you want. If you want to be partner tho, then get used to this. This is the game.
Just keep working through the backlog. Avoid new matters if you can. 250/mo for 12 mo is not sustainable. You will burn out. You need a good 140 or something one of these months.
